Follow on Google News | Cut Drying Time and Save Money with the Capture 65L from Restoration ExpressRestoration Express has launched an industrial dehumidifier that will significantly cut drying times – and the company is giving one of the powerful new machines away.
By: Jane Shepherd The machine’s features – highlighted in a video hosted on the firm’s YouTube channel – include the capacity to remove 65 litres of moisture a day at 30 degrees centigrade with 80 per cent relative humidity. Portability is provided by tough wheels and a two-position telescopic handle, while low-temperature defrost is helped by a hot gas bypass. Details can also be entered via the Purchase Refrigerant Dehumidifiers section of the http://www.restoration- Other features of the Capture 65L include automatic pump-out, an easy-to-clean air filter, humidistat fitted as standard to stop over-drying and the ability to attach standard-dimension exhaust hoses to vent hot air. Restoration Express, of Farnham, Surrey, has more than 20 years’ experience in hiring and selling flood and fire restoration equipment at affordable prices. The Capture 65L is built on this expertise and, working in tandem with the company’s Helix Airmover to create evaporation and collect moisture, it has a significant impact on drying times.
